International IP Protection for Georgia Businesses
Athens may be local, but your idea might not stay that way. If you’re planning to sell internationally or already have interest overseas, your attorney can assist with:
- PCT filings for international patents
- Madrid Protocol applications for global trademark coverage
- Customs enforcement to block counterfeit goods at U.S. borders
- Cross-border licensing agreements to grow your IP value abroad
You can protect your intellectual property both in America and internationally with the right legal guidance.
A strong international strategy lets you scale without sacrificing your rights.

FAQs About Intellectual Property Law in Athens, GA
Q: Do I need an IP lawyer to file a trademark or patent?
A: It’s not required, but strongly recommended. A knowledgeable attorney ensures accurate filings, stronger protections, and fewer delays. Attorneys can represent you before the trademark office, helping navigate the registration process and avoid common pitfalls.
Q: How long does IP protection take?
A: Trademarks typically take 8–12 months. Patents can take 1–3 years. Early filing helps secure priority.
Q: Can I protect my idea globally?
A: Yes. Your attorney can file internationally through established treaties like the PCT and Madrid Protocol.
Q: What if someone is already using my work?
A: Your IP attorney can take swift action—whether it’s sending cease-and-desist letters, filing takedown requests, or initiating litigation.
